Output 6950cc5abfc8831693e92f5f5cd3f328bb85cd35bd06f83f01ce6362ca9f283e:65

value
16675104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5a0b5984a8bcdaaf9013f2a7bf17038f8df759 OP_EQUAL
address
3LKXe4rNDCZ2M61emzK9YkeHgC8yy64WSw
transaction
6950cc5abfc8831693e92f5f5cd3f328bb85cd35bd06f83f01ce6362ca9f283e
confirmations
154029
spent
true